5874cfd23406e3f92966f6e06c2bce115a212bc3
[Packages/TYPO3.CMS.git] / typo3 / sysext / t3skin / stylesheets / structure / login_screen.css
1 /* Login Screen
2 * Warning:
3 * DO NOT prevent the copyright notice from being shown!
4 * According to the GPL license an interactive application must show such a notice on start-up ('If the program is interactive, make it output a short notice... ' - see GPL.txt)
5 * Therefore preventing this notice from being properly shown is a violation of the license, regardless of whether you remove it or use the stylesheet to obstruct the display.
6
7 */
8 body#typo3-index-php {
9 height: auto;
10 margin: 0;
11 padding-top: 75px;
12 }
13
14 body#typo3-index-php #t3-login-form-outer {
15 width: 100%;
16 }
17
18 body#typo3-index-php #t3-login-form {
19 margin: 30px 16% 10px;
20 width: 456px;
21 }
22
23 body#typo3-index-php .t3-headline {
24 height: auto !important;
25 height: 24px;
26 margin: 0;
27 min-height: 24px;
28 padding-bottom: 2px;
29 width: auto;
30 }
31
32 body#typo3-index-php .t3-headline h2 {
33 float: left;
34 margin: 0;
35 padding: 0 0 0 40px;
36 vertical-align: middle;
37 }
38
39 body#typo3-index-php #t3-login-process h2 {
40 display: inline;
41 padding: 20px 0 20px 50px;
42 position: relative;
43 top: 45%;
44 vertical-align: middle;
45 }
46
47 body#typo3-index-php .t3-headline .t3-login-news-headline {
48 float: left;
49 margin: 0;
50 padding: 0 0 0 40px;
51 vertical-align: middle;
52 }
53
54 body#typo3-index-php .t3-headline:after {
55 clear: both;
56 content: ".";
57 display: block;
58 height: 0;
59 visibility: hidden;
60 }
61
62 body#typo3-index-php .t3-icons {
63 float: left;
64 padding: 3px 5px 0 0;
65 }
66
67 body#typo3-index-php .t3-login-username {
68 margin-top: 15px;
69 }
70
71 body#typo3-index-php .t3-login-field {
72 height: 21px;
73 margin: 5px 0 0;
74 padding: 0;
75 position: relative;
76 }
77
78 body#typo3-index-php .t3-login-field .t3-login-clearInputField {
79 left: 280px;
80 position: absolute;
81 top: 4px;
82 }
83
84 body#typo3-index-php .t3-login-field .t3-login-alert-capslock {
85 left: 307px;
86 position: absolute;
87 top: 2px;
88 }
89
90 body#typo3-index-php .t3-login-field label {
91 float: left;
92 padding-right: 10px;
93 width: 90px;
94 }
95
96 body#typo3-index-php .t3-login-field input {
97 height: 18px;
98 margin: 0;
99 padding: 2px 23px 0 5px;
100 width: 168px;
101 }
102
103 body#typo3-index-php #t3-login-form-fields {
104 margin: 0;
105 padding: 14px 0 5px 30px;
106 }
107
108 body#typo3-index-php #t3-login-password-section {
109 clear: left;
110 }
111
112 body#typo3-index-php #t3-interfaceselector {
113 width: 198px;
114 }
115
116 body#typo3-index-php #t3-interfaceselector option {
117 height: 19px;
118 }
119
120 body#typo3-index-php .t3-login-form-footer {
121 margin: 10px 0 0;
122 vertical-align: middle;
123 }
124
125 body#typo3-index-php #t3-login-openIdLogo {
126 position: absolute;
127 right: 0;
128 top: -4px;
129 }
130
131 body#typo3-index-php .t3-login-openid-disabled .t3-login-form-footer,
132 body#typo3-index-php .t3-login-openid-disabled #t3-login-openIdLogo {
133 display: none;
134 }
135
136 body#typo3-index-php .t3-login-submit {
137 margin: 15px 0 0 100px;
138 padding: 3px 16px;
139 }
140
141 body#typo3-index-php .t3-login-error {
142 margin: 2px;
143 padding: 10px;
144 }
145
146 #t3-nocookies-ignore {
147 margin-top: 10px;
148 }
149
150 body#typo3-index-php div#t3-copyright-notice {
151 margin-top: 15px;
152 }
153
154 * html body#typo3-index-php div#t3-copyright-notice {
155 height: 35px;
156 }
157
158 body#typo3-index-php div#t3-copyright-notice img {
159 display: none;
160 }
161
162 body#typo3-index-php div#t3-login-image {
163 height: auto;
164 margin: 0 0 30px;
165 padding: 0;
166 }
167
168 body#typo3-index-php #t3-footer {
169 margin: 40px 16% 10px;
170 width: 456px;
171 }
172
173 body#typo3-index-php #t3-meta-links {
174 margin-top: 15px;
175 }
176
177 /**
178 * @section login news
179 */
180 body#typo3-index-php #t3-login-news-outer {
181 margin-top: 35px;
182 }
183
184 body#typo3-index-php #t3-login-news-outer .t3-login-box-body {
185 padding-bottom: 20px;
186 padding-top: 0;
187 }
188
189 body#typo3-index-php #t3-login-news-outer #t3-login-news {
190 clear: both;
191 margin: 0 30px;
192 }
193
194 body#typo3-index-php #t3-login-news-outer #t3-login-news .t3-login-news-item {
195 padding-top: 20px;
196 }
197
198 body#typo3-index-php #t3-login-news-outer #t3-login-news dd {
199 clear: both;
200 margin-left: 0;
201 padding: 0;
202 }
203
204 /**
205 * @section logout
206 */
207 body#typo3-index-php .t3-login-logout-form .t3-username-current {
208 float: left;
209 height: 21px;
210 vertical-align: middle;
211 }
212
213 body#typo3-index-php .t3-login-logout-form div.t3-login-label {
214 float: left;
215 padding-right: 10px;
216 width: 70px;
217 }
218
219 /**
220 * @section erros/warnings
221 */
222 .t3-login-alert {
223 padding: 15px;
224 }
225
226 .t3-login-alert h2 {
227 margin: 0;
228 padding: 0 10px 0 30px;
229 }
230
231 .t3-login-alert p {
232 margin: 10px 0 0 0;
233 padding: 0 10px 0 30px;
234 }
235
236 /**
237 * @section box layout
238 */
239
240 .t3-login-box-body {
241 padding: 10px;
242 }
243
244 .t3-login-box-shadow {
245 height: 3px;
246 }
247
248 .t3-login-box-border-bottom {
249 height: 6px;
250 }